Write Down The Silence

Chapter 4

First thing I did when I got to LA was to get online and update my status.
"Just got to LA, so can check that off my ‘to do list’". I smiled and Tino looked at me, a bit curious. I showed him and he shook his head.
"Your apartment is just up here" he told me and after about 10 minutes we arrived to one of the most beautiful apartment buildings I’ve seen. Tino took my bag and we walked inside. And I almost teared up. It was my dream apartment. Exactly how I always wanted my own place to be like. I swallowed and walked around to look at everything. A big kitchen area in the very big, open, living area. A big bathroom with a big bathtub for at least four people. Another smaller bathroom with a shower and a toilet, and a walk in closet. A big guest room and then a big "master" bedroom with big windows so you could see the city.
"You like it?" Tino asked and I nodded. I liked it very much.

Before Tino left he handed me a book. Sign language and I swallowed.
"I will not communicate via texts all the time, so you better start to study tonight" he told me and I nodded. Then he smiled, gave me a hug and told me that he would come over tomorrow. I nodded and hugged him back, and then he left. I turned around and looked at my new apartment. For a moment I felt really alone but then I picked up the book and I started to look through it. Just glancing over the pages and I got a bit impressed. This shouldn’t be too difficult.

- - -

I actually got impressed by myself of how quick I learned. During the night I learned how to say hello, tell my name and ask how the person was feeling. I got so happy with myself that I decided to reward myself with some ice-cream that I found in the fridge.

The next morning I woke up to the smell of breakfast. confused I slowly sat up and looked out towards the kitchen. But I couldn’t see anyone. I pulled a tee over my head and slowly walked out to see what was going on. And there was Tino and two others. One of them had really long dark hair, and the other one had a round face with really nice eyes. Tino looked at me and then he smiled, he pointed towards the oven and I saw that he, or they, had made breakfast. I walked over and took out a plate, poured up some food. Then I slowly walked over to the table and sat down beside the man with long hair. They talked about something and they seemed so happy. I ate without really looking at them. I glanced sometimes but nothing else. It felt both good and weird to be around new people.
"So, did you check out the book yesterday?" Tino asked me and I nodded. He smiled and I looked at the others, I could see that they knew but they didn’t really know how to behave.
"What did you learn then?" he asked and held up my hands. I stretched my fingers and then I looked at Tino. I gestured a hello and he smiled, then I told him what my name was and he looked a bit impressed. Then I gestured the last thing. "How are you?". And he looked surprised.
"That’s really good for one night" he told me and I smiled. I wrote back on my phone with a winking smiley. "I’m a quick learner ;)". He laughed and nodded, and the others smiled. They now presented themselves as Phil and Aaron, they played guitar and bass in the band.
"I’m Mairin" I wrote on a note and they nodded.
Tino started to explain what I was going to do n tour with them. I was going to be VIP and Crew, I was his guest and I had to do some work. Mostly it was prepare food or carry stuff, but nothing heavy or so. I nodded and thought that it couldn’t be that bad.
"Our vocalist is Austin, he’s tall and got lots of tattoos. Then we have Alan, he plays guitar and he’s ginger. Everybody else is here today" Tino explained to me. I nodded and smiled.
"i do hope I get my hearing back, because I would like to hear your music" I wrote down. Aaron and Phil looked a bit surprised, like they didn’t understand. Tino explained to them, from what I could tell, that I might not be permanent deaf and that I had only been deaf for about a year. They nodded and looked at me, and I gave them a half smile.
"Go pack the things you’re planning on taking with you, because we fly up to Seattle tomorrow at six am" Tino told me and gestured towards my bedroom. I stared at him. 6 am?!
